Could a swallowed bone get stuck in my cat's system for months?

Yes, I suppose it is possible. Once the bone makes it out of the stomach, it is not exposed to a lot of acid which is what would normally break it down. It can also get lodged in the roof of the mouth. I'm not sure if this completely answers your question so feel free to expand. I hope this helps.
